What is a NY TR 579?
Purpose. Form TR-579-IT must be completed to authorize an ERO to e-file a personal income tax return and to transmit bank account information for the electronic funds withdrawal.
Does CT require an e-file authorization form?
Form TR-579-CT must be completed to authorize an ERO to e-file a corporation tax return and to transmit bank account information for the electronic funds withdrawal.

What is NYC general corporation tax?
Entire net income base — 8.85 percent of entire net income. Total capital base — 0.15 percent of business and investment capital.
Are electronic signatures legal in New York?
Electronic signatures are equal to paper signatures in New York State. The Electronics Signatures and Records Act (ESRA) guarantees this state-wide. All businesses are bound by this law. Electronic records have the same legal force as paper, microfilm, and other records.

Can tax returns be electronically signed?
Taxpayers, who currently use Forms 8878 or 8879 to sign electronic Forms 1040 federal tax returns or filing extensions, can use an e-signature to sign and electronically submit these forms to their Electronic Return Originator (ERO).

Can I file my NY state taxes online?
Most New York State taxpayers can e-file their returns. If you earned $73,000 or less last year, you can Free File using brand name software accessed through our website. If you earned more, you can purchase approved commercial software or use a paid tax preparer to e-file your return.
What is CT tax?
Connecticut has a graduated individual income tax, with rates ranging from 3.00 percent to 6.99 percent. Connecticut also has a 7.50 percent corporate income tax rate. Connecticut has a 6.35 percent state sales tax rate and levies no local sales taxes.
